Viral Video: 250 Movie Introductions Dan Koelsch, December 10, 2010 /Film found a nice mash-up video that has 250 introductions for characters, group, and things (i.e. Robocop‘s ED 209). It’s almost 10 minutes long, but it’s definitely worth a look, especially if you never realized how often characters introduce themselves.
